Hi, I’m Claire! Growing up in Taichung, Taiwan, my creative journey has been deeply shaped by my background in industrial design. Crafting physical prototypes taught me to uncover hidden details, refine ideas through iteration, and develop a deeper understanding of the creative process. This hands-on approach has influenced how I approach digital design, allowing me to appreciate the nuances that make a design not just functional, but truly memorable.
Now based in LA, I’m a product designer passionate about creating accessible technology and intentional designs that positively impact user experiences. I love solving design puzzles, iterating based on user insights, and creating purposeful experiences for diverse users.
Recently, I interned at Actian and Endless Health, where I gained hands-on experience in accessible UI/UX, vision strategy, and user-centered design while exploring future-forward concepts.
I’m currently completing my degree in Interaction Design at ArtCenter College of Design in Pasadena, with a minor in Designmatters and social innovation. Can you share a story from your journey that illustrates your resilience?
Throughout my journey in physical and digital product design, resilience has been a cornerstone of my growth. One defining experience that tested and strengthened my perseverance was my work with the Cedars-Sinai & ArtCenter Designmatters program as an UX designer focused on designing an AI voice assistant interface and interaction.
After months of developing a prototype, I encountered unexpected technical and usability challenges that required me to rethink my approach. Rather than viewing these obstacles as setbacks, I saw them as opportunities to improve my design and expand my creativity. By analyzing what wasn’t working, seeking mentor feedback, and integrating user insights, I refined my design into a solution that better addressed user needs.
This experience taught me the value of persistence and adaptability, reinforcing my belief that meaningful design emerges through thoughtful iteration.
